Personal History

My name is Lane Brandow.  I'm 14 years old and started riding in 2015 when I finally talked my mom into getting me a bike. She bought a pit bike, but I found out pretty quickly that was not what I needed for racing.  We found an older Suzuki 85 on Craig's List, so that's what I started on.  All I wanted to do was race.  There were a couple local kids a few years older than me who did some racing, so I started by just talking to them and spending some time with them. Without anywhere close by to practice, I am usually burning up my Mom's grass in the yard.  I have learned a lot about motorcross and racing and bike maintenance just by talking to other people at races and practices.  And of course YouTube!  I have met a lot of great people along the way so far, which is one of the best things about this sport--next to racing and winning!

Riding Goals

This year I want to place in the Missouri State Series, and hopefully try to qualify for Loretta's on my supermini after that.  In the next year, I want to move up to the 250 class.  I like both outdoor and indoor racing.  Since it is just my mom and I, I know I will be limited, but I want to go as far as I can.  My dream would be to make it to Supercross one day!
